Meghan Markle and Prince Harry have finally graced us with the name of their new baby: Archie Harrison Mountbatten-Windsor!

In alignment with the couple’s wish to lead a “normal” life, they have declined to style their son’s name with a royal title.

Unlike his cousins, Prince William and Kate Middleton’s children, Archie will not be a Lord or an Earl, but instead will be called Master Archie so that he may be raised as a private citizen.

While little Archie is seventh in line for the throne, he is not technically a prince; only William and Kate’s first child, Prince George, is.

That honor may be bestowed upon him by his great-grandmother, the Queen, as she did with the Duke and Duchess of Cambridge’s other children: Princess Charlotte and Prince Louis.

Baby Archie was introduced to the world during an interview with his parents on Wednesday afternoon. He was held in his father’s arms during the press photo-op, while proud mother, Meghan, looked on.

The Duchess told the media that motherhood is “magic. I have the two best guys in the world, so I’m really happy.”

Meghan Markle and Prince Harry,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ex, have brought a baby boy into the world early Monday morning at 5:26 a.m.

The couple did away with the traditional royal photoshoot outside the Lindo Wing at St. Mary’s Hospital in London, and instead opted for the birth of their 7 pound 3 ounce son at their Frogmore Cottage residence.

Markle’s mother, Doria Ragland, was by her daughter’s side during labor.

Prince Harry told reporters outside the royal residence that “Mother and baby are doing incredibly well. It’s been the most amazing experience I can ever possibly imagine. How any woman does what they do is beyond comprehension, and we’re both absolutely thrilled.”

The new dad is “over the moon,” with pride and happiness at the new addition to their family.

Despite not yet having a name, the youngest royal is now seventh in line to the British throne. The birth of this child is of great importance in England, as the boy is the first child of mixed race to be born into the royal family — although some historians claim that Queen Victoria was.

Regardless, the baby is big news for the Windsors, Britain, and the world in general.

Even royals can be remorseful.

Prince Phillip got into some trouble last week while driving near Sandringham Estate. The 97-year-old’s Land Rover Freelander overturned as a result of a collision with a Kia on the 17th of January.

While the Duke of Edinburgh was unharmed (despite not wearing a seatbelt at the time), the passengers of the other vehicle were not as fortunate. The driver, Emma Fairweather, sustained a broken wrist, and her passenger received scrapes to the knee. Thankfully, a 9-month-old baby in the backseat was completely fine.

Fairweather expressed irritation that the Prince had not apologised for the incident, and was spotted with a replacement vehicle (again, sans seatbelt) just days later.

But the Royal family has heeded her disappointment and now responded. In a typed letter, the Prince wrote:

“I would like you to know how very sorry I am for my part in the accident at the Babingley crossroads. I have been across that crossing any number of times and I know very well the amount of traffic that uses that main road. It was a bright sunny day and at about three in the afternoon, the sun was low over the Wash. In other words, the sun was shining over the main road. In normal conditions I would have no difficulty in seeing traffic coming from the Dersingham direction, but I can only imagine that I failed to see the car coming, and I am very contrite about the consequences. I was somewhat shaken after the incident, but I was greatly relieved that none of you were seriously injured. As a crowd was beginning to gather, I was advised to return to Sandringham House by a local police officer. I have since learned that you suffered a broken arm. I am deeply sorry about this injury. I wish you a speedy recovery from a very distressing experience.”

It appears Britons are not keen on a King Charles.

As stalwart as she is, Queen Elizabeth II will not be around forever.

The 92-year-old has reigned over the United Kingdom and its constituencies since 1952 when her father, King George VI, passed away.

Her Majesty’s heir apparent is her eldest son, Prince Charles.

But it seems as though the public is not in favor of a royal reign under the 70-year-old.

A survey, conducted by BMG Research on behalf of The Independent, shows that 46% of the UK’s citizens would like to see Prince Charles step down. The almost 50% majority would prefer that the Prince of Wales step aside to allow his own son, Prince William, rule instead. 27% of those questioned would, in fact, like to see the crown passed straight to the Duke of Cambridge.

If it were to happen — no matter how unlikely — it would be the second abdication after King Edward VIII did so due to falling in love with Wallis Simpson, an American divorcée, making way for King George VI.

Another royal wedding took place on Friday and it was no less stellar than its predecessors!

Princess Eugenie, who is the daughter of Prince Andrew, Duke of York and Duchess of York, Sarah (aka Fergie), is the second of Queen Elizabeth II’s grandchildren to walk down the aisle this year.

The 28-year-old has been dating liquor executive, Jack Brooksbank, for the last 7 years.

The pair married at St. George’s Chapel at Windsor Castle where Prince Harry and Meghan Markle got hitched just 5 months ago.

The Duke and Duchess of Sussex were of course in attendance for their cousin’s big day.

Hamilton & Harry. 

For their first public appearance since a friend’s wedding on August 4,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ex attended a gala performance of Hamilton in support of Sentebale. The charity, founded by Prince Harry in 2006, helps children with HIV in Africa.  

The couple was greeted and seated by the creator of the hit Broadway show Hamilton, Lin-Manuel Miranda. Apparently, Harry was so moved and inspired by the performance, that he decided that it was an opportunity to also make his musical debut!

Harry took to the stage at the Victoria Palace Theatre in London and after thanking the cast and crew, he went on to sing the first line of fan-favorite “You’ll Be Back,” sung by the character King George III.

Despite keeping it very short — he did only sing the first two words! — the Prince immediately stole the show and cast, crew and audience were overfilled with delight. 

Lucky for those who weren’t lucky enough to attend the gala performance, Kensington Palace tweeted a short video of the moment, which was then retweeted by creator Lin-Manuel Miranda, who added the caption, “King George III’s great-great-great-great-great-great-grandson The Duke of Sussex sang a few bars tonight.”

2018 is indeed shaping up to be the royal family’s biggest year yet. 

If the Queen celebrating the 65th anniversary of her coronation, the birth of Prince Williams and Kate Middleton’s third royal baby and Prince Harry and Meghan Markle’s wedding, wasn’t enough, the British monarchy is about to make history (again!). 

Another royal wedding is set to take place this summer, and it will be even more historic than the last as it will be the first-ever same-sex marriage in the history of the Royal family. The Queen’s cousin, Lord Ivar Mountbatten, will be the first member of the extended royal family to have a gay wedding. 

Mountbatten spoke of his marriage to his longterm partner, James Coyle with the Daily Mail. “I really wanted to do it for James. He hasn’t been married. For me, what’s interesting is I don’t need to get married because I’ve been there, done that and have my wonderful children; but I’m pushing it because I think it’s important for him. James hasn’t had the stable life I have. I want to be able to give you that.”

Mountbatten was married to Penny with whom he shares three daughters, Ella, 22, Alix, 20, and Luli, 15. The 55-year-old aristocrat made headlines when he came out in 2016

This wedding is set to place in the summer at a private chapel in Devon, England, well before another royal wedding, that of Princess Eugenie and Jack Brooksbank on October 12.

Just three weeks after their wedding, newlyweds Prince Harry and Meghan Markle attended Trooping the Colour on Saturday in London. The event is held annually on the second Saturday of June to mark Queen Elizabeth’s official birthday. 

Three carriages led the procession across London, the first with Camilla and Kate, the second carrying Prince Harry and Meghan, and the third, Princesses Beatrice and Eugenie of York and Sophie, Countess of Wessex.

The Duchess of Sussex wore a custom two-piece set by Carolina Herrera, breaking royal protocol again as the top was an off-the-shoulder piece. She completed the look with a shiny blowout, rather than her usual messy bun. 

Then came the time for Meghan’s first time on the balcony as she joined the entire royal family to watch the traditional fly-past by the Royal Air Force. The new Duchess is hard at work, marking sure to fit in with the royal family. While they were on the balcony, Meghan said to Harry, “say when” with regards to curtsying, to which he replied “now”, helping that Meghan to be in perfect timing with the rest of the family.

Next week Meghan will join the Queen for their first solo public commitment together.
